航空機エンジン用ナセル市場は、2023年に35億9,000万米ドルと評価され、2024年には38億5,000万米ドルに達すると予測され、CAGR 7.80%で成長し、2030年には60億8,000万米ドルになると予測されています。

航空機エンジン用ナセルは、現代の航空に不可欠なコンポーネントであり、エンジンを包み込み、効率的な空気力学、騒音低減、環境危険からの保護を保証します。航空機の利用が世界的に拡大し続ける中、燃料効率の向上、騒音の低減、メンテナンスコストの最小化を実現する先進的なナセルシステムの必要性がますます高まっています。これらのシステムは、民間航空機、軍用機、貨物機で主に使用されており、エンドユーザーは民間航空会社から防衛軍、物流会社まで多岐にわたる。市場開拓は、技術の進歩、航空旅客輸送量の増加、より静かで効率的なエンジンの研究開発への投資の増加によって大きく後押しされています。さらに、厳しい環境規制と軽量素材への需要の高まりが、ナセルの設計と素材の革新をメーカーに促しています。しかし、この市場は、高い開発・製造コストや、複合材料や合金のような先端材料の統合に伴う複雑さといった課題に直面しています。また、規制への対応や認証プロセスも大きな障壁となっています。こうした課題にもかかわらず、騒音・振動制御システム、熱管理、予知保全のためのデータ分析の統合を備えたスマートナセルの開発には有望な機会があります。強度、耐久性、軽量化を実現する次世代素材への投資も、ナセル製造に革命をもたらす可能性があります。企業は、戦略的提携を結び、地域のカスタマイズに注力することで、航空機保有台数が急増しているアジア太平洋と中東の拡大する市場を活用することができます。ハイブリッド電気技術、持続可能な航空燃料の革新的な研究開発努力、最先端の航空構造材料を探求する新興企業とのコラボレーションは、競争力を高めることができます。成功するためには、企業は、持続可能性、騒音低減、ライフサイクルコスト管理に重点を置いた市場動向への積極的なアプローチを育成し、強固なパートナーシップや技術に重点を置いた投資と相まって、進化し続ける航空技術の展望を切り開く必要があります。

The Aircraft Engine Nacelle Market was valued at USD 3.59 billion in 2023, expected to reach USD 3.85 billion in 2024, and is projected to grow at a CAGR of 7.80%, to USD 6.08 billion by 2030.

The aircraft engine nacelle, an essential component in modern aviation, encapsulates the engine and ensures efficient aerodynamics, noise reduction, and protection against environmental hazards. As air travel continues to expand globally, the necessity for advanced nacelle systems that improve fuel efficiency, reduce noise, and minimize maintenance costs has become increasingly critical. These systems find their primary applications in commercial, military, and cargo aircraft, with end-users ranging from commercial airlines to defense forces and logistic companies. Market growth is significantly driven by advancements in technology, increasing air passenger traffic, and growing investments in research and development for quieter and more efficient engines. Additionally, stringent environmental regulations and rising demand for lightweight materials are pushing manufacturers to innovate in nacelle design and materials. However, this market faces challenges such as high development and manufacturing costs and the complexities involved in integrating advanced materials like composites and alloys. Regulatory compliance and certification processes also pose substantial barriers. Despite these challenges, there are promising opportunities in the development of smart nacelles with noise and vibration control systems, thermal management, and the integration of data analytics for predictive maintenance. Investing in next-generation materials that offer strength, durability, and reduced weight could also revolutionize nacelle manufacturing. Companies can capitalize on expanding markets in Asia-Pacific and the Middle East, where aircraft fleets are growing rapidly, by forming strategic alliances and focusing on regional customization. Innovative R&D efforts in hybrid-electric technologies, sustainable aviation fuels, and collaborations with startups exploring cutting-edge aerostructural materials can provide a competitive edge. To succeed, firms should foster a proactive approach to market trends, focusing on sustainability, noise reduction, and lifecycle cost management, coupled with robust partnerships and tech-focused investments to navigate the ever-evolving landscape of aviation technology.
